How Does 5-HTP Work to Promote Better Sleep?
The Science Behind 5-HTP and Sleep Regulation
5-HTP works by converting into serotonin in the brain, which then can be converted into melatonin, often called the "sleep hormone." This natural process begins when 5-HTP crosses the blood-brain barrier, where it undergoes a series of biochemical reactions. Research has shown that adequate levels of serotonin are essential for maintaining healthy sleep patterns, and 5-HTP supplementation can help boost these levels naturally. Studies indicate that individuals taking 5-HTP may experience improvements in both sleep latency (the time it takes to fall asleep) and sleep maintenance throughout the night.

What is the Optimal Dosage of 5-HTP for Sleep Enhancement?
Determining Individual Dosage Requirements
The optimal dosage of 5-HTP varies among individuals based on factors such as age, weight, and specific sleep concerns. Clinical research suggests starting with lower doses, typically 50-100mg, taken 30-45 minutes before bedtime. Some studies have shown that doses ranging from 100-300mg can be effective for sleep improvement, but it's essential to begin with a lower dose and adjust gradually. Individual response to 5-HTP can vary significantly, and working with healthcare providers to determine the most appropriate dosage is recommended for optimal results.
Timing and Administration Considerations
The timing of 5-HTP supplementation plays a crucial role in its effectiveness for sleep enhancement. Research indicates that taking 5-HTP approximately 30-60 minutes before bedtime allows sufficient time for conversion to serotonin and subsequently to melatonin. Some studies suggest that combining 5-HTP with other sleep-supporting nutrients, such as magnesium or B-vitamins, may enhance its effectiveness. The consistency of timing is also important, as regular administration helps establish stable circadian rhythms.
